- The distance between Nakhon Sawan, Thailand and Te Teko, New Zealand is approximately 9,954 km or 6,186 mi.
- To reach Nakhon Sawan in this distance one would set out from Te Teko bearing 290.5°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Nakhon Sawan bearing 309.9° or NW .
- Nakhon Sawan has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Te Teko has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Nakhon Sawan is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Te Teko is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 13.9 °C (25°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.3 °C (5.9°F) less in Nakhon Sawan.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 354.9 mm (14 in) less which is equivalent to 354.9 l/m² (8.71 US gal/ft²) or 3,549,000 l/ha (379,412 US gal/ac) less. About 3/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.2° higher in Nakhon Sawan than in Te Teko.
